前面啰嗦了半天,总的啰嗦的意思就是要做个充电宝,同时把整个的设计过程思路做个分享,本人水平有限,文中错别字比较多~~~各种问题都欢迎大家指正。好了,先上个图吧,初步的系统架构如下,详细的介绍啊选型啊什么的我在后面再介绍吧。然后就是实在是太忙了,公司各种事情非常多,可能进度会非常缓慢,争取在年前搞出来吧带火车上玩着……
同时这几天想想,就不自己搭的电路了,一个是时间和进度,一个是分立元件的方案都是需要调比较久的,稳定性是需要长期验证的,像这个东西是要做出来实际用的,安全性啥的不允许有不成熟的方案,然后就是板子要尽量做小,所以还是用集成器件吧。
如上图所示整体的一个架构就是,采用一个STC的低压51单片机(STC12LE5A60S2)做为程序主控,完成对Charge充电芯片的控制,同时完成电池电压(10位AD)的采样,以及电池温度的采样开控制充电。
电源为5V输入,经过2416x后转成4.2V供电,因MCU正常供电为3.6~2.2V,需要加一级Buck或者LDO(都属于常用的两种DCDC),这次设计因为想自己做一个,考虑到这个东西要快速能用的,所以在设计中会考虑兼容集成芯片,比如TI公司的TPS系列DCDC芯片,比较便宜。该路DCDC固定输出3V,这样可以保证我在电池3.3V欠电时关机(可以猛闪红灯然后熄灭关机)
输入输出都加上过压保护,输出端加过流保护。这样一调试出来就可以用了……
灯的话准备放一个单色灯,两个三色灯(大家可以分别用分立的灯拼),单色灯是充电宝工作指示灯,也就是把电源开关打开单板就开始工作,一个三色灯用来指示电池电量(可以用不同的色彩组合来表示不同的电量,比如绿色是电量充足等等),另一个三色灯用来指示充电宝的状态(比如绿灯闪烁是正在充电,红灯闪烁是异常,红蓝轮流闪烁是xx异常,总之就是各种用~)
以上就是初步整的一个架构框图,基本就是充电的时候充电并指示电量状态,单片机 一直采电压(可适当进入休眠模式降低功耗),同时完成充电和放电监控,放电时,控制打开电池通道,经过一个Boost型(升压型)的DCDC升压到5V(可以稍微升压到高一点,比如5.1V,这样经过线的压降后到终端设备的电压就在5V左右,效率会高一点)。
移动电源要求安全性,所以,必须加限流和电池监控(温度加电压)相关。基本的就这么多,后面具体介绍每一个小部分的设计~~~
用户403664 2012-11-13 10:35
huzylover_619904060 2012-11-9 21:04
用户403664 2012-11-9 10:26
用户403664 2012-11-9 10:20